MIDA identifies 240 FDI projects with RM81.9b investment value


MIDA has also received and evaluated RM47.7bil worth of potential investments into the country.

KUALA LUMPUR: The Malaysian Investment Development Authority (MIDA) has identified 240 high-profile foreign investment projects in the manufacturing and services sectors with a combined potential investment value of RM81.9bil.

It said these projects are being negotiated and targeted by Malaysia this year while it also expects inflow of foreign direct investments (FDI) into Malaysia to be sustained at pre-Covid-19 level.
